The Verdantia controller compensates for sensor drift using a rolling baseline recalculated every 72 hours, but this only masks slow degradation in the Halcyon humidity probes; it cannot correct sudden offsets after condensation events. Maintainers should review the drift-detection thresholds in `drift.toml` before adjusting any setpoints, since overly aggressive compensation has previously caused heater oscillation in Bay 3. Full derivations, probe aging curves, and calibration history are documented on our internal wiki page.

operations page: https://confluence.zemvarlabs.internal/projects/display/browse/display/8963

Hi, and welcome to the rotation. A quick heads-up for you and any plugin authors you support: Brindlequeue runs log compaction every six hours, and plugins that rely on replaying full topic history will see gaps unless they set a retention hint at subscription time. Most compaction-related tickets trace back to a missing hint. Before escalating, check the compactor lag dashboard and the per-topic retention table. The full plugin compatibility guide is kept on the internal page below.

operations page: https://confluence.lumicsys.internal/projects/display/projects/display

## Tuning

The receipt mailer (Almsgate) batches donation receipts and sends through the Thornquay relay. On-call: if the queue backs up, resist the urge to crank batch size — the relay rate-limits per connection, and bigger batches just mean bigger retries. Scale worker count first, then shorten the flush interval. Dedupe window must stay longer than the retry horizon or donors get duplicate receipts, which generates tickets. All knobs live in one place and are read at worker start. Current production values follow.

tuning table, kajop-yafof:
QUOTAS = {
    "wenath": 10,
    "ulaael": 5,
}

## Health Checks Behind the Balancer

Quick refresher before the release: the Cordwell balancer probes `/healthz` on each Muxton node every five seconds and yanks a node after three failed probes. If you see nodes flapping during a deploy, it's usually the warmup gap — bump the grace window to 30s and they'll settle. You can query and tweak probe settings through the Cordwell admin API; it's fast, so don't be shy. Auth against the admin endpoint uses the key below.

app token of fajeg-bawip = kto4_Gm90